How to Make a Bootable USB Disk and Install Windows 8, Windows 7, Windows XP



Ever faced a virus attack on your PC? Have an old laptop that refuses to boot up one fine day, throwing up errors such as bootmgr missing or NTLDR missing? Your best option in both these cases may be to reinstall Windows on your computer. When you first use your computer, you're prompted to create a DVD backup of your Windows install, but keeping a DVD safely and not losing it can be a bother. Being able to reinstall Windows using a USB you just keep nearby can be a big help, and to do this all you need to do first is create a bootable Windows USB drive. This is also very helpful if you bought a compact laptop - many smaller new devices don't have a DVD drive.
Remember you'll need a working Windows install (any version) to do this - if your computer won't boot, use a friend's to follow these steps.
